
The Walter Enduro-Flex ALU™ 7" Flap Disc (SKU: 15U704) represents a significant leap forward in abrasive technology for soft and heat-sensitive metals. Grinding aluminum has traditionally presented challenges for industrial operators, primarily due to the metal's tendency to melt and "load up" (clog) the abrasive surface, rendering standard discs useless long before their abrasive grain is depleted. Walter Surface Technologies addresses this specific pain point with a proprietary zirconia alumina grain blend and a specialized coating formulation that lubricates the cutting surface to prevent glazing.
This 40-grit disc is engineered for heavy stock removal and blending applications. It features Walter's innovative Eco-Trim™ backing, a trimmable plastic support that can be cut back to expose fresh abrasive flaps. This unique feature can extend the usable life of the disc by up to three times compared to conventional fiberglass-backed alternatives, offering substantial cost savings and reduced downtime for disc changes. The backing is also designed to absorb vibration, reducing operator fatigue during extended grinding sessions.
Crucial for industries such as aerospace, marine, and transportation, the Enduro-Flex ALU is guaranteed free of iron, sulfur, and chlorine. This ensures that the grinding process does not introduce contaminants that could lead to galvanic corrosion or structural weakness in the aluminum workpiece. By combining high removal rates with a cool cutting action, this tool maintains the integrity of the metal while delivering a superior surface finish.
